Hekimhan (Kurdish Patrîkxan) is a city and capital of the district of the same name in the Turkish province of Malatya . Hekimhan County is in the north of the province and borders the Sivas Province . 7,802 people live in the city of Hekimhan and 25,479 people in the entire county (as of 2008). In addition to Hekimhan City, there are five other small towns with a mayor in the entire county.
The late Hittite rock inscription of Şırzı is located about seven kilometers north of Hekimhan near the village of Boğazgören .
